Very happy to share with you the latest interpretation in the quiet details series, this time from the enigmatic Belgian artist, ’t Geruis.

 

Following on from a string of beautiful albums on some of the most well respected labels (LINE, LAAPS Records, Lost Tribe Sound) - this is an artist with a deep and profound outlook on the music he makes and this new album builds on his previous work in stunning fashion.

 

Melodies engulfed within gaseous clouds and saturation evoke distant memories; faint and delicate textures evolve gradually over time taking the listener through a series of shifting emotions.

 

The level of sound design is truly incredible - subtle and refined, at times purposefully minimal and hypnotic, at others undulating with an undeniable forward momentum. The pacing and patience is something to behold and is the mark of an artist at the top of his game.

 

Inspired by the world around us, the translation of the album’s title is ‘Earth, Dust’ and it couldn’t be a more perfect reflection of the music - here are the thoughts directly from the artist:

 

This album, more than previous albums, is a way of giving a tone to passion, wonder, surprise and confusion. The thing that makes your day special, the things that make a person beautiful or the things that make a place feel like home.

The little events that create big stories, the momentary instants that only later make the impression that flew away so quickly.

Scents, colours, images, light, darkness, sadness and love. Spring bark, concrete after rain, gravel and sand. Trains passing by at night, a sense of deep solitude, but it's alright you know.

 

For the artwork, I asked ’t Geruis to send me some photographs which he’d taken and felt captured the feeling of the music - I made a collage from these and, in a similar process to all qd art by using analogue film, photographed the results, manipulated these new images by hand in various ways to arrive at the final image.

As usual, the album is presented on the physical edition, a custom 6-panel digipack with a separate fine art print too.


The CD also has a very special long-form continuous mix of the album, representing the music in it purest form.

 

This is also the first qd release mastered in-house, as the majority will be from now on - this further deepens the collaborative nature of the label and connection to the artists, the artwork and the overall idea behind what we do.
